Output 57522607e9a513060f63384c19dfd12725a820893291acb8a37b5297c60c1edb:0

value
207120450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 771a37c838bb3b37a604a6bc5eebb005b2fe71c3 OP_EQUAL
address
3CYmk2J3UnxkgJnMSUYJPKeaP8WKrB2wEn
transaction
57522607e9a513060f63384c19dfd12725a820893291acb8a37b5297c60c1edb
spent
true